A rubber band has potential energy of 5 J. If the spring constant of the rubber band is 50 N/m, what is the displacement of the rubber band?

0.2 m
1.2 m
0.4 m
0.8 m

Answer:

Step-by-step explanation:

The elastic potential energy stored in a sprig is given by


U = (1)/(2)Kx^(2)

Where, K is the spring constant and x be the displacement.

Substitute, K = 50 N/m and U = 5 J


5 = (1)/(2)* 50* x^(2)

By solving, we get

x = 0.44 m = 0.4 m0.4 m
